OVERCOMING CHALLENGES


NEHEMIAH 6:1-15

Despite difficulties in obtaining materials and finding time for her demanding job and toddler’s needs, Mary was able to complete the project in just two hours of committed work.

Nehemiah was tasked by God to restore Jerusalem after 150 years of ruin (Nehemiah 2:3–5, 12). Despite facing mockery, attacks, distraction, and temptation, he led the people in their labour, completing the task in 52 days.

It takes much more than a human ambition or goal to overcome such obstacles; Nehemiah was motivated by the knowledge that God had chosen him for the job. Despite overwhelming opposition, his sense of purpose inspired the people to follow his leadership. When God assigns us a duty, whether it is to mend a relationship or to communicate what He has done in our lives, He provides us with the abilities and fortitude we need to carry out His will no matter what obstacles we face.
